How to Open Shipping Tubes

Our long items (boards, rods and plastic battens) are often packed in a heavy cardboard tube. We've worked hard to make sure that the tubes don't open during shipping. So it will take some doing to get them open. Click the title above for details.
First, remove the screws that are holding the metal end caps in place using a Philips-head screw driver. Save the screws. They are the same ones sent with the cord lock pulleys and flat pulleys.

Using a small flat-head screwdriver, bend the metal end cap into the center of the tube. Once you get about half-way around, you should be able to pull the cap out with pliers.

Please inspect and count all of your items before discarding the shipping tube. Sometimes small items are stuck at one end of the tube. If necessary, remove both end caps.
